TIOROS

TwitchIO ROS Chatbot Nodes. A ROS - Twitch Chat Bridge.

Index

Installation Prerequisites

Use the package manager pip3 to install the below dependencies.

pip3 install twitchio requests

Setup Package

# run in your ros2_ws/src folder
git clone https://gitlab.com/bob-ros2/tioros.git
cd ..
colcon build
. install/setup.bash

ROS Node CHATBOT

Usage

# place twitch access token without trailing \n into ~/.secrets
# start the node with your twitch id
ros2 run tioros chatbot --ros-args \
-p channel:=myTwitchTv

# start the node with custom secrets file
ros2 run tioros chatbot --ros-args \
-p channel:=myTwitchTv \
-p secrets:=~/hidden/tokenfile

Supported TwitchIO Events

The following received Twitch events are published as std_msgs/String topic messages.

~event_ready
Format: event_ready %user_id %nick

~event_join
Format: event_join %user_id %user_name

~event_message
Format: event_message %user_id %author_name %message_content

Node Parameter

~channel (string, default: "")
Twitch channel user of the chat.

~secrets (string, default: "~/.secrets")
Path to file containing the twitch access token without trailing \n

~frame_id (string, default: channel)
Frame ID of the Node.

Subscribed Topics

~chat_input (std_msgs/String)
Chat message to send to twitch.

Published Topics

~chat (std_msgs/String)
Received chat events from twitch.

Ros Node EVENTSUB

This Twitch ROS node is dedicated to the Twitch EventSub extension. With this extension more events can be retrieved than in a simple chat bot. To set it up some more things are needed.

Pre conditions

This is just a rough overview what is needed:

Existing application in the Twitch developer console

  • Client credentials client_id and client_secret are known
  • Redirect callback URL where to publish events
  • Redirect to http://localhost:3000 to retrieve the user (yourself) scopes code from authorization_code grant flow to get in a next step the intial token and refresh_token

Web proxy dispatching the incoming https callback service via http to the eventsub bot listen port (default 4000)

  • Externaly known hostname (may use dyn DNS service for private networks)
  • Open port 443
  • SSL Certificate (get a free one from lets encrypt)

Usage

# run with given parameter
ros2 run tioros eventsub --ros-args \
-p channel:=myChannelName \
-p broadcaster_id:="'12345'" \
-p credentials:=/path/to/secret.json

Node Parameter

~broadcaster_id (string, default: '12345')
The broadcaster ID

~moderator_id (string, default: broadcaster_id)
The moderator_id ID (maybe from yourself), this is the numeric presentation of the account which has the required scopes. Currently neccesary:
moderator:read:followers channel:read:subscriptions chat:edit chat:read

~callback_port: (int, default: 4000)
The listen port for incoming event notifications from callback URL.

~channel (string, default: 'myChannel')
The Twitch channel name.

~credentials (string, default: $HOME/.credentials)
Path to a JSON file with a dict containing the client credentials client_id, client_secret and refresh_token.

~events_only (bool, default: false)
If this parameter is set to true the bot does not respond with a thank you message in the channel chat for incoming events. Events are only published via the eventsub ROS topic.

~frame_id (string, default: channel)
Used frame_id in the JSON data published by the json ROS topic. The json topic can be used e.g. to store the data in a DB.

Supported EventSub Events

The following received Twitch EventSub events are published as std_msgs/String topic messages.

~eventsub_channelfollow
Format: eventsub_channelfollow %user_id %user_name %raw

~eventsub_subscription
Format: eventsub_subscription %user_id %user_name %raw

~eventsub_raid
Format: eventsub_raid %user_id %user_name %raw

Published Topics

~eventsub (std_msgs/String)
Representation of the received event in string form.

~json (std_msgs/String)
Representation of the received event in JSON form.

Ros Node FILTER

Usage

# Use a input whitelist, remap input and provide re.sub regex to manipulate output
ros2 run tioros filter --ros-args \
-r chat:=/chat_source \
-p white_list:="whitelist.yaml" \
-p "substitute:=['^[^ ]+ [^ ]+ ([^ ]+) (.*)', '\\1: \\2']" \
--log-level debug

# a way to throttle messages (rate)
# see also https://github.com/ros-tooling/topic_tools
# sudo apt install ros-humble-topic-tools
#ros2 run topic_tools throttle messages <intopic> <msgs_per_sec> [outtopic]
ros2 run topic_tools throttle messages /SuperBob/chat_filtered 0.1 /gpt_in

Node Parameter

~black_filter
Type: string array
String array with blacklist rules.

~black_list
Type: string
Black list file. This overides parameter black_filter.
Format: Yaml file with a list of strings containing regex rules.

~white_filter
Type: string array
String array with white list rules.

~white_list
Type: string
White list file. This overides parameter white_filter.
Format: Yaml file with a list of string containing regex rules.

~substitute
Type: string array
Substitute regex for the string message similar to python re.sub.
Expects an array with two entries: ['pattern','replace']

Subscribed Topics

~chat (std_msgs/String)
Message input.

Published Topics

~chat_filtered (std_msgs/String)
Filtered message output.

~rejected (std_msgs/String)
Rejected message output.

Dynamic Reconfigure Parameter

If the file path changes the data will be reloaded.

~white_list
~black_list

Authorization and token tool AUTH.PY

Simple Python Twitch authentication and token tools.

When using as lib import the function you wish to use. E.g.:

from .auth import credentials_from_json_file, token_from_refresh_token

Find below the CLI help output when using it as shell script:

Usage

# you can either use
$ ros2 run tioros auth.py -h

# or call it directly
$ python3 auth.py -h
usage: auth.py [-h] [-f CREDENTIALS] [-j] [-i ID] [-s SECRET] [-r REFRESH] [-c CODE] [-t STATE] [-p SCOPES] [-d REDIRECT]
 
Simple Twitch authentication and token cli tool. Can request token from refresh_token, authorization_code for given scopes, etc.
 
options:
  -h, --help            show this help message and exit
  -f CREDENTIALS, --credentials CREDENTIALS
                        json file with credential data, will overwrite commandline args if given and contained in the file (default: )
  -j, --json            dumps example credentials data (default: False)
  -i ID, --id ID        client_id (default: )
  -s SECRET, --secret SECRET
                        client_secret (default: )
  -r REFRESH, --refresh REFRESH
                        refresh_token (default: )
  -c CODE, --code CODE  code for authorization code grant flow, needs client_id and client_secret (default: )
  -t STATE, --state STATE
                       state, a unique id for the grant flow to prevent CSRF attacks, the server returns this string in the redirect URI and the client should prove it
                        (default: )
  -p SCOPES, --scopes SCOPES
                        scopes, a whitespace delimeted list with scopes to be authorized, e.g.: moderator:read:followers channel:read:subscriptions chat:edit chat:read
                        (default: )
  -d REDIRECT, --redirect REDIRECT
                        redirect_uri (default: http://localhost:3000)
